
### Exploring the Updates and Challenges in Skull and Bones: Eye of the Beast
Ubisoft’s *Skull and Bones*, despite its tumultuous development history and recent corporate restructuring, has remained a fixture in the gaming landscape. The latest season of updates, titled “Eye of the Beast,” introduces new gameplay elements that aim to keep players engaged while navigating the high seas of this open-world pirate adventure.
#### New Challenges: The Kraken Awaits
At the heart of the “Eye of the Beast” update lies the formidable Kraken, a legendary sea creature that players must face in a multifaceted combat environment. Gamers are challenged to outmaneuver the Kraken’s devastating attacks, including whirlpools, ink blasts, and toxic fog—a testament to Ubisoft’s commitment to making encounters more dynamic and thrilling. Successfully combating this beast promises significant in-game rewards, adding an enticing layer of motivation for players.
One of the notable additions is the introduction of the Corvette, a large-class support ship designed to tip the balance in battle. With its flagbearer perk designed to enhance crew damage and recovery, players can better strategize their encounters against enemies. Alongside this, the return of The Founding Event allows players to engage in anniversary challenges, rewarding them with unique ships such as the Frigate, further enriching the game’s offerings.
#### A Mixed Reception but Growing Affection
Initially, there was skepticism surrounding *Skull and Bones*, with many critics labeling it a live service endeavor lacking the charm of similar titles like *Sea of Thieves*. However, firsthand experiences within the game have induced a change of heart for some players. The prologue’s immersive design, featuring a vibrant sunset and scattered islets inhabited by marooned pirates, has captivated players and secured a place in their fond memories.
Despite a modest player count reflected in its Steam statistics, and a middling review score, the continued updates and engaging world present in *Skull and Bones* showcase the potential for growth and longevity in the live service model.
